Marie-Jeanne married Pierre-Paul BOURGEAT dit BRINDAMOUR 1 December 1730 in Montréal, Canada, New France . The couple had (at least) 10 children.
Pierre-Paul BOURGEAT dit BRINDAMOUR was born 9 December 1706 in Ste-Marie-de-la-Seds, Provence, France. Pierre-Paul died 21 October 1749 in Montréal, Canada, New France .
Marie-Jeanne FOURNEAU dite PROVENCAL died 26 December 1789 in Montréal, Province of Québec, Canada .

Québec Place Names Through History
Québec has been described by several names during different periods of its history. Knowing the period name can make older records easier to recognize.
- Early 1600s–1760
- Canada, New France
- 1760–1763
- Canada
- 1763–1791
- Province of Québec
- 1791–1867
- Lower Canada
- 1867–present
- Québec, Canada

What is a "dit/dite" Name?
When the first settlers came to Québec from France, it was a custom to add a "dit" nickname to the surname. The English translation of "dit" is "said." Colonists of Nouvelle France used dit names as distinguishers. A settler might use one to differentiate a branch of the family from siblings, sometimes choosing a name connected with the place to which the family had relocated.
A dit name could also result from a casual adoption or from honoring the family that had raised someone. In other cases it identified the town or village in France from which the person originated. The custom ended around 1900, when people increasingly used only one name, either the dit nickname or the original surname.
